What Is Needed For A Gaming Laptop

For those passionate about gaming, laptops are the way to go. There’s no doubt that you can experience the best gaming with a desktop computer, however, some gamers have made the switch to using laptop instead. In this article, we’ll discuss what’s needed for a gaming laptop, and explain why these specifications are important.

The most important component of a laptop for gaming is the processor.Gamers don’t have to settle for any processor. The CPU, or Central Processing Unit, is the core of the laptop, and it’s necessary for gaming. Generally, Intel Core i7 processors are recommended, as they have the highest speed, performance, and power. Depending on the game and the intended use of the laptop, Core i5 or Core i7 should be considered.

The RAM of the laptop, or random access memory, is also essential for gaming, as it allows for faster loading and smoother game play. A good rule to go by is to have 16GB of RAM or more for gaming. This will help to ensure maximum performance and increase responsiveness.

For gaming, laptop storage is also important. Solid State Drives (SSD) are becoming more popular as they provide faster loading speeds and better performance. High-end gaming laptops now come with as much as 1TB of SSD storage. This should provide enough space for games and other programs.

Graphics cards play an important role in gaming, as they ensure that the game graphics look smooth and life-like. A dedicated graphics card is what’s needed for laptop gaming nowadays. NVIDIA is the most popular graphics card and is by far the best option for gaming laptops. It’s important to check the specific requirements of the game, as this will determine which graphics card is best for the laptop.

One of the most overlooked features of a gaming laptop is the screen. Playing on a laptop with low resolution will not be ideal. Look for a laptop with at least 1440p resolution and 144 hertz of refresh rate. This will provide a smooth and crystal clear image.

Finally, battery life is another vital component of a gaming laptop. This feature will determine how long you can play without stopping to recharge. Battery life is especially important for mobile gamers, as they need to be away from an outlet if they want to keep playing. Look for one with a high-capacity lithium-ion battery that provides 8-10 hours of battery life.

Connectivity

When it comes to gaming laptops, connectivity is crucial. It’s important to make sure that the laptop has the latest Wi-Fi and Bluetooth technology for connecting to wireless networks and peripherals. Look for laptops with dual-band or tri-band Wi-Fi as it is compatible with modern networks and will provide faster speeds. Bluetooth is necessary for connecting peripheral devices such as a mouse or gamepad.

It’s also necessary to check the ports and connection on the laptop. It’s a good idea to look for laptops that have a range of ports so that you can connect more peripherals at once. USB 3.0, HDMI, and DisplayPort should be included in the ports so that you can flexibly connect a variety of hardware.

Cooling

Cooling is an important feature of gaming laptops, as a laptop that is not adequately cooled will overheat and cause problems with the performance of the laptop. To prevent this, laptops should be equipped with multiple fans, as well as good air vents. The laptop should be able to efficiently flow air to keep it from heating up while playing more intensive games.

It’s also necessary to check that the laptop is equipped with good thermal insulation. This will help it to stay cooler even when playing more graphically intense games. Many gaming laptops come with customizable fan profiles, allowing you to adjust the noise levels and increase cooling performance.

Design

For the ultimate gaming experience, look for laptops with an ergonomic design. This will make the laptop more comfortable to use and allow you to play games for longer without feeling fatigued. Look for laptops with adjustable backlit keyboards and anti-glare screens to reduce eye strain. Additionally, make sure to check that the laptop is equipped with a good set of speakers so that you can enjoy the best possible sound quality.

Gamers also want to make sure that the laptop can support multi-screen set-ups. Check that the laptop has multiple video ports so that you can connect an external monitor or two. This will allow you to fully experience all of the features of the games and open up your gaming possibilities.
